A basic change gradually took place in the style of the evening broadcasts in the majority of nations. In the 1950s, television was novel enough that it was considered entertainment. In the 1960s and 70s, television newscasts had a tendency to be uncommonly "serious" by later standards, featuring even more "hard information" and much less light amusement blended in.

Raised option in networks caused customers declining to enjoy extremely significant broadcasts; successful network information programs tended to be ones that either concentrated on entertainment or at the very least blended it in, such as early morning talk reveals or news magazines such as and. Audiences that choose extra serious information have migrated to news-focused stations such as CNN, Fox News, and MSNBC for American instances. News Channels. (Radiotelevisione italiana). A research in 2019 found that individuals in areas with an earlier rollout of Mediaset were extra vulnerable to populist appeals and less interested in "innovative" political disagreements.


From 2000 to 2010, overall viewership of television broadcast information continued to decline. Some news-adjacent cable programs obtained fame and success in this era (such as the comedy-focused and the commentary-focused ). Their gains did not balance out the continuing steep decrease in viewership of mainline network news.

Neighborhood TV stations in the United States typically relayed regional information three to 4 times a day on average: generally broadcasting at 4:30, 5:00, 5:30, or 6:00 a.m.; midday; 5:00 and 6:00 p.m. in the very early evening; and 10:00 or 11:00 p.m. Terminals that generate local broadcasts usually relay as little as one to as much over twelve hours of regional information on weekdays and as little as one hour to as much as seven hours on weekends; news shows on weekends are generally limited to early morning and evening newscasts as the variable organizing of network sports programming (if a station is associated with a network with a sporting activities department) normally avoids most terminals from lugging midday broadcasts (nevertheless a few terminals located in the Eastern and Pacific time zones do produce weekend break lunchtime newscasts). From the 1940s to the 1960s, broadcast tv terminals generally given neighborhood information programs only one to two times each evening for 15 minutes (the normal size for several in your area generated programs at the time); generally these programs aired as supplements to network-supplied evening news programs or leadouts for primetime shows.
